Business Interruption Insurance

Natural disasters strike unpredictably and can cause major problems for your business. You might have to shut your business down for a while to recover, but your expenses will keep piling up. Business interruption insurance is designed for just this scenario.

Building an Information Security Plan

Do you know what sensitive data your company has, or what you are doing to protect it? An Information Security Plan is a document outlining all this information in a clear way so that everyone in your organization understands potential risks, precautions, and protocols for data breaches.

The Basics of PCI Compliance

Depending on how many credit card transactions your business processes every year, you are subject to different levels of certification from the Payment Card Industry, or PCI. Compliance is achieved and maintained through important security measures.
